Abstract
BACKGROUND Membranoproliferative glomerulonephritis (MPGN) can be divided into immune-complex MPGN (IC-MPGN) and C3 glomerulopathy (C3G), which includes dense deposit disease (DDD) and C3 glomerulonephritis (C3GN). These conditions result from abnormalities in different complement pathways and may lead to different prognoses. However, there are limited studies describing the respective clinical courses. METHODS In this study, Japanese pediatric patients diagnosed with MPGN based on kidney biopsies conducted between February 2002 and December 2022 were reclassified as having IC-MPGN or C3G (DDD or C3GN). We retrospectively analyzed the clinical characteristics and outcomes of these patients. RESULTS Out of 25 patients with MPGN, three (12.0%) were diagnosed with DDD, 20 (80.0%) with C3GN, and two (8.0%) with IC-MPGN. There were 13 (65.0%) patients and one (33.3%) patient in remission after treatment for C3GN and DDD, respectively, and no patients with IC-MPGN achieved remission. The median follow-up period was 5.3 (2.5-8.9) years, and none of the patients in either group progressed to an estimated glomerular filtration rate < 15 ml/min/1.73 m2. Patients with C3GN presenting mild to moderate proteinuria (n = 8) received a renin-angiotensin system inhibitor (RAS-I) alone, and these patients exhibited a significant decrease in the urinary protein creatinine ratio and a notable increase in serum C3 levels at the last follow-up. CONCLUSIONS Most patients with MPGN were diagnosed with C3GN. The remission rate for C3GN was high, and no patients developed kidney failure during the approximately 5-year follow-up. Additionally, patients with C3GN with mild to moderate proteinuria had good outcomes with RAS-I alone, but continued vigilance is necessary to determine long-term prognosis.

Abstract
We present a case of nephronophthisis 13 that resulted from WDR19 variants. The patient, a nine-year-old Japanese boy, had detection of mild proteinuria during a school urine screening. Urinalysis revealed mild proteinuria without hematuria. Blood tests indicated pancytopenia, mild elevation of liver enzymes, and kidney dysfunction. Ultrasound examination disclosed hepatosplenomegaly. Abdominal computed tomography and bone marrow assessments ruled out malignant tumors. Subsequent kidney and liver biopsies suggested nephronophthisis and congenital hepatic fibrosis. Furthermore, comprehensive genetic analysis through next-generation sequencing revealed compound heterozygous variants in WDR19 (NM_025132.4), including the previously reported c.3533G > A, p.(Arg1178Gln), and c.3703G > A, p.(Glu1235Lys) variants, confirming the diagnosis of nephronophthisis 13. There is potential need for liver and kidney transplantation in patients with nephronophthisis and hepatic fibrosis. Early diagnosis is therefore crucial to mitigate delays in treating complications associated with kidney and hepatic insufficiency and to facilitate preparation of transplantation. To achieve early diagnosis of nephronophthisis, it is imperative to consider it as a differential diagnosis when extrarenal symptoms and kidney dysfunction coexist, particularly when mild proteinuria is observed through opportunistic urinalysis. Genetic testing is important because nephronophthisis manifests as diverse symptoms, necessitating an accurate diagnosis. Next-generation sequencing was shown to be invaluable for the genetic diagnosis of nephronophthisis, given the numerous identified causative genes.

Abstract
A Japanese boy developed nephrotic syndrome (NS) and had microscopic hematuria at 8 years old. Renal biopsy was performed. Light microscopy study revealed mesangial proliferation and all immunofluorescent stains (including IgA) were negative, so he was diagnosed with non-IgA diffuse mesangial proliferation (DMP). Complete remission was achieved at 13 days after the initiation of oral prednisolone, and hematuria also disappeared 3 days later, but the patient developed frequently relapsing nephrotic syndrome. Cyclosporine A (CyA) was introduced at 10 years old, and there were no relapses between then and when it was discontinued at 12 years old. A second renal biopsy revealed minimal change without CyA nephrotoxicity. However, there was repeated relapse of NS after discontinuation, so CyA was reintroduced 8 months later, and NS remained in remission thereafter. Microscopic hematuria appeared at 13 years old, however, with gross hematuria appearing at the time of infection. A third renal biopsy revealed mesangial proliferation with IgA-dominant deposition, so the patient was diagnosed with IgA nephropathy. Currently (14 years old), CyA treatment has been discontinued and the patient is undergoing lisinopril therapy for IgA nephropathy, but there are still relapses of NS. To the best of our knowledge, there have been no previous reports of a patient with non-IgA DMP at the onset of NS who had later development of IgA nephropathy. The patient showed non-IgA DMP at the onset, suggesting that NS with non-IgA DMP and IgA nephropathy has some common pathophysiology. Treatment for NS, such as PSL and/or CyA treatment, may suppress the clinical manifestation of late IgA nephropathy.

Abstract
BACKGROUND Patients with severe IgA vasculitis with nephritis (IgAVN) typically receive aggressive therapy as an initial approach. We have consistently performed combination therapy including corticosteroids and immunosuppressants as initial therapy for severe IgAVN over a 20-year-plus period, with only minor changes to the treatment protocol. This study seeks to reveal the efficacy of combination therapy for severe IgAVN. METHODS We retrospectively studied 50 Japanese children diagnosed between 1996 and 2019 with clinicopathologically severe IgAVN who were defined as ISKDC classification grade IIIb-V and/or serum albumin < 2.5 g/dL. RESULTS The median age at the onset of IgAVN was 8.0 years (IQR: 6.0-10.0). At biopsy, 44% of patients had nephrotic syndrome and 14% had kidney dysfunction. All patients were treated with combination therapy after biopsy. Abnormal proteinuria resolved after initial therapy in all 50 patients. However, eight patients (16%) had recurrence of proteinuria. Abnormal proteinuria was again resolved in three of these patients with additional treatment. At the last follow-up (median 59.5 months; IQR, 26.2-84.2), the median urine protein-to-creatine ratio was 0.08 g/gCr (IQR, 0.05-0.15), and only one patient had kidney dysfunction. CONCLUSIONS Combination therapy provided good kidney outcomes for Japanese children with severe IgAVN. Even including recurrent cases, the degree of proteinuria was slight, and kidney function was good at the last follow-up. Abstract
Introduction Laminin subunit beta-2 (LAMB2)-associated disease, termed Pierson syndrome, presents with congenital nephrotic syndrome, ocular symptoms, and neuromuscular symptoms. In recent years, however, the widespread use of next-generation sequencing (NGS) has helped to discover a variety of phenotypes associated with this disease. Therefore, we conducted this systematic review. Methods A literature search of patients with LAMB2 variants was conducted, and 110 patients were investigated, including 12 of our patients. For genotype-phenotype correlation analyses, the extracted data were investigated for pathogenic variant types, the severity of nephropathy, and extrarenal symptoms. Survival analyses were also performed for the onset age of end-stage kidney disease (ESKD). Results Among all patients, 81 (78%) presented with congenital nephrotic syndrome, and 52 (55%) developed ESKD within 12 months. The median age at ESKD onset was 6.0 months. Kidney survival analysis showed that patients with biallelic truncating variants had a significantly earlier progression to ESKD than those with other variants (median age 1.2 months vs. 60.0 months, P < 0.05). Although the laminin N-terminal domain is functionally important in laminin proteins, and variants in the laminin N-terminal domain are said to result in a severe kidney phenotype such as earlier onset age and worse prognosis, there were no significant differences in onset age of nephropathy and progression to ESKD between patients with nontruncating variants located in the laminin N-terminal domain and those with variants located outside this domain. Conclusion This study revealed a diversity of LAMB2-associated diseases, characteristics of LAMB2 nephropathy, and genotype-phenotype correlations.

Abstract
Human choriocarcinoma has been used as a model to study trophoblast transcellular drug transport in the placenta. Previous models had limitations regarding low molecular weight drug transport through the intracellular gap junction. The purpose of this study was to evaluate placental carrier-mediated transport across a differentiating JEG-3 choriocarcinoma cell (DJEGs) layer model in which the intracellular gap junction was restricted. Cimetidine is the substrate of an efflux transporter, breast cancer resistance protein (BCRP). BCRP highly expressed in the placenta, and its function in the DJEGs model was investigated. In addition, the placental drug transport of another efflux transporter, multidrug resistance-associated proteins (MRPs), and an influx transporter, monocarboxylate transporter (MCT), were examined with various substrates. Cimetidine permeated from the fetal side to the maternal side at significantly high levels and saturated in a dose-dependent manner. The permeability coefficient of a MRP substrate, fluorescein, across the DJEGs model was significantly increased by inhibiting MRP function with probenecid. On the other hand, permeation in the influx direction to the fetal side with a substrate of MCT, valproic acid, had a gentle dose-dependent saturation. These findings suggest that the DJEGs model could be used to evaluate transcellular placental drug transport mediated by major placental transporters.

Abstract
Adynamic bone disease (ABD) has attracted attention as the most frequent type of renal osteodystrophy, but there are few reports about the bone mineral density (BMD) in ABD patients. This study investigated the BMD in hemodialysis patients with ABD and with relatively normal bone turnover. We measured the BMD of the distal one-third of the radius by dual-energy X-ray adsorptiometry. In the ABD group (intact PTH<65 pg/ml, intact osteocalcin<30 ng/ml), there were 19 men and 17 women with a mean age of 56.4 +/- 12.0 years. In the relatively normal bone turnover group (intact PTH: 120-250 pg/ml), there were 24 men and 16 women with a mean age of 57.1 +/- 14.7 years. Although there were no significant differences between the two groups with respect to age, gender, and duration of hemodialysis, a significant increase of the BMD and the calcium x phosphate product was observed in the ABD group (radial BMD: 0.648 +/- 0.137 g/cm2 versus 0.572 +/- 0.132 g/cm2, calcium x phosphate product: 57.53 +/- 14.92 mg2/dl2 versus 49.76 +/- 12.13 mg2/dl2). These findings suggest that an increase in radial BMD may not be a useful marker of the improvement in bone lesions in ABD patients.

Abstract
A 54-year-old man was diagnosed as having pancreatic cancer and disseminated intravascular coagulation. His plasma tissue factor level on the 11th hospital day was 996 pg/ml (normal range, 120-270 pg/ml). He was treated with gabexate mesilate, antithrombin III, and low-molecular-weight heparin. However, he died of multiple organ failure on the 17th hospital day. The histological finding was poorly differentiated ductal adenocarcinoma of the pancreas, and the production of tissue factor in this lesion was revealed. Tissue factor is a factor that initiates blood coagulation; thus, its expression in pancreatic cancer is one of the causes of coagulation abnormalities in this disease. Although one report has demonstrated immunoreactivity for tissue factor in pancreatic cancer, the patient's detailed clinical course was not mentioned in that report. This is the first report to prove that pancreatic cancer produced tissue factor in a patient with disseminated intravascular coagulation.

Abstract
We describe the establishment and characterization of a new multiple myeloma (MM) cell line, KYdelta-1, which expressed delta/kappa type immunoglobulin (Ig). The patient was a 65-year-old woman with MM, who presented extramedullary dissemination, lymphadenopathy and short survival. The KYdelta-1 cell line was derived from the pleural fluid obtained in the terminal phase of the disease. The cells expressed delta/kappa Ig in the cytoplasm, and CD10, CD29, CD33, CD38, CD44, CD54, and HLA-DR antigens on the cell surface. Chromosomal analysis revealed two independent translocations, t(3;14)(p21;q32) and t(3;11)(p21;q13), which were confirmed by fluorescence in situ hybridization using chromosome painting probes. Reverse transcriptase-mediated polymerase chain reaction (PCR) and Northern blot analyses demonstrated overexpression of the CCND1 gene, suggesting alteration of the BCL1-CCND1 locus. We thus performed long-distance inverse PCR using nested primers for the Calpha constant region of immunoglobulin heavy chain gene (IGH) and obtained a clone that encompassed the 11q13/IGH fusion. Nucleotide sequencing determined that the fusion occurred at the Salpha2 switch region and at the centromeric side of the major translocation cluster of BCL1. The other IGH allele consisted of a VDJ complex that was adjacent to the Cdelta constant gene, indicating that a class switch-like mechanism from the C(mu) to Cdelta was involved in the production of the Ig delta heavy chain. Point mutations within the P53 and N-RAS genes were presumably related to the rapidly progressive disease in this particular MM patient.

Abstract
The 5' flanking region of the BCL2 gene (5'-BCL2) is a breakpoint cluster of rearrangements with immunoglobulin genes (IGs). In contrast to t(14;18)(q32;q21) affecting the 3' region of BCL2, 5'-BCL2 can fuse to not only the heavy chain gene (IGH), but also two light chain gene (IGL) loci. We report here cloning and sequencing of a total of eleven 5'-BCL2 / IGs junctional areas of B-cell tumors, which were amplified by long-distance polymerase chain reaction-based assays. The breakpoints on 5'-BCL2 were distributed from 378 to 2312 bp upstream of the translational initiation site and, reflecting the alteration of regulatory sequences of BCL2, 5'-BCL2 / IGs-positive cells showed markedly higher levels of BCL2 expression than those of t(14;18)-positive cells. In contrast, the breakpoints on the IGs were variable. Two 5'-BCL2 / IGH and two 5'-BCL2 / IGLkappa junctions occurred 5' of the joining (J) segments, suggesting operation of an erroneous variable (V) / diversity (D) / J and V / J rearrangement mechanism. However, two other 5'-BCL2 / IGH junctions affected switch regions, and the kappa-deleting element, which is located 24 kb downstream of the constant region of IGLkappa, followed the 5'-BCL2 in another case. One 5'-BCL2 / IGLkappa and two 5'-BCL2 / IGLlambda junctions involved intronic regions where the normal recombination process does not occur. In the remaining one case, the 5'-BCL2 fused 3' of a Vlambda gene that was upstream of another Vlambda / Jlambda complex carrying a non-producing configuration, indicating that the receptor editing mechanism was likely involved in this rearrangement. Our study revealed heterogeneous anatomy of the 5'-BCL2 / IGs fusion gene leading to transcriptional activation of BCL2, and suggested that the mechanisms underlying the formation of this particular oncogene / IGs recombination are not identical to those of t(14;18).

Abstract
Two attenuated bacillus Calmette-Guérin (BCG) preparations derived from the same Moreau strain, Copenhagen but grown in Sauton medium containing starch and bacto-peptone (onco BCG, O-BCG), or asparagine (intradermal BCG, ID-BCG), exhibited indistinguishable DNA sequences and bacterial morphology. The number of viable bacilli recovered from spleen, liver and lungs was approximately the same in mice inoculated with the vaccines and was similarly reduced (over 90%) in mice previously immunized with either BCG vaccine. The humoral immune response evoked by the vaccines was, however, distinct. Spleen cell proliferation accompanying the growth of bacilli in tissue was significantly higher in mice inoculated with O-BCG. These cells proliferated in vitro upon challenge with the corresponding BCG extract. Previous cell treatment with mAb anti-CD4 T cells abolished this effect. Anti-BCG antibodies, as assayed either in serum by ELISA or by determining the number of antibody-producing spleen cells by the spot-ELISA method, were significantly higher in mice inoculated with ID-BCG. Anti-BCG antibodies were detected in all immunoglobulin classes, but they were more prevalent in IgG with the following distribution among its isotypes: IgG1>(IgG2a = IgG2b)>IgG3. When some well-characterized Mycobacterium tuberculosis antigens were used as substitutes for BCG extracts in ELISA, although antibodies against the 65-kDa and 96-kDa proteins were detected significantly, antibodies against the 71-kDa, 38-kDa proteins and lipoarabinomannan were only barely detected or even absent. These results indicate that BCG bacilli cultured in Sauton-asparagine medium permitted the multiplication of bacilli, tending to induce a stronger humoral immune response as compared with bacilli grown in Sauton-starch/bacto-peptone-enriched medium.

Abstract
Chromosomal translocation involving the BCL6 gene affects not only immunoglobulin (Ig) genes but also a number of non-Ig genes as partners. The molecular anatomy of the BCL6 gene rearrangements in 39 cases with diffuse large B-cell lymphoma (DLBCL) by long-distance polymerase chain reaction-based assays was determined. The results showed that Ig genes were affected in 21 cases; non-Ig genes, 15 cases; a deletion of more than a 1-kb segment, 2 cases; and a point mutation, 1 case. Comparative studies between the 21 cases with Ig gene partners and the 17 cases with non-Ig gene partners, including 2 cases with the deletion, showed that the overall survival of the latter group of patients was significantly inferior to that of the former (P = .0440), and the estimated 2-year overall survival rates were 58.3% vs 17.6% (P = .005). Non-Ig/BCL6 fusion is a poor prognostic indicator of DLBCL, and DLBCL with BCL6 translocation could be subclassified according to the individual partner locus and/or gene. (Blood. 2000;96:2907-2909)

Abstract
BCL6 translocations involve not only immunoglobulin (IG) genes but also a number of non-IG loci as partners. Junctional sequences of three IG/BCL6 translocations were readily obtained by long-distance PCR. In cases where partner loci were not determined, we developed a long-distance inverse PCR method, which amplifies unknown fragments flanked by known BCL6 sequences. Using these two long-distance PCR-based approaches, we cloned junctional areas of BCL6 translocations from a total of 58 cases of B-cell tumors. Nucleotide sequencing and database searches revealed that 30 cases involved IGs as partners: IG heavy chain gene in 22, IG kappa light chain gene in 1, and IG lambda light chain gene in 7. In contrast, 23 cases affected non-IG loci, including the H4 histone gene, heat shock protein genes HSP89alpha and HSP90beta, and PIM-1 proto-oncogene. On der(3) chromosomes, complete sets of the promoters of these partner genes replaced that of BCL6 in the same transcriptional orientation. These results suggest that BCL6 gene affected by the translocation is transcriptionally activated by a variety of stimuli, including cell cycle control, changes in the physical environment, and response to cytokines. Break points on BCL6 occurred within the major translocation cluster, and we identified a 120-bp hyper-cluster region a short distance from the 3' end of exon 1. Gel mobility-shift assay suggested the presence of a protein(s) that bound to this particular region.

Abstract
Although the mechanism of unresponsiveness to recombinant human erythropoietin therapy in dialysis patients has been studied extensively in recent years, many aspects remain unclear. We previously found that administration of erythropoietin induces interleukin-1beta, a cytokine that inhibits erythropoiesis. The present study investigated the involvement of tumour necrosis factor-alpha, another cytokine which inhibits erythropoiesis. Peripheral blood mononuclear cells were obtained from 18 patients on continuous ambulatory peritoneal dialysis, who were being treated with erythropoietin for renal anaemia, and were cultured with various concentrations of erythropoietin (0, 1, 5, 10, and 50 U/ml). Then the tumour necrosis factor-alpha level in the culture supernatant was assayed. The 18 patients were divided into four groups on the basis of the haematocrit after treatment: group A (n = 3), <23.0%; group B (n = 5), 23.0-24.9%; group C (n = 7), 25.0-26.9%; and group D (n = 3), > or =27.0%. In group A, the tumour necrosis factor-alpha level in the culture supernatant was increased by incubation with erythropoietin, while it was not increased in other groups. The tumour necrosis factor-alpha level was significantly higher in group A than in the other groups at erythropoietin concentrations of 5 U/ml. These results suggested that induction of tumour necrosis factor-alpha is one of the reasons for unresponsiveness to recombinant human erythropoietin.

Abstract
PURPOSE t(8;14)(q24;q32) and/or c-MYC/immunoglobulin heavy-chain (IGH) fusion gene have been observed not only in Burkitt's lymphoma (BL) but also in a proportion of non-BL, diffuse large-cell lymphoma of B-cell type (DLCL). We explored molecular features of DLCL with c-MYC/IGH fusion and the impact of this genetic abnormality on clinical outcome of DLCL. PATIENTS AND METHODS A total of 203 cases of non-BL DLCL were studied. Genomic DNA extracted from tumor tissues was subjected to long-distance polymerase chain reaction (LD-PCR) using oligonucleotide primers for exon 2 of c-MYC and for the four constant region genes of IGH. RESULTS Twelve cases (5.9%) showed positive amplification; one had a c-MYC/Cmicro, nine had a c-MYC/Cgamma, and two had a c-MYC/Calpha fusion sequence. Restriction and sequence analysis of the LD-PCR products, ranging from 2.3 to 9.4 kb in size, showed that breakage in the 12 cases occurred within a 1.5-kb region that included exon 1 of c-MYC in combination with breakpoints at the switch regions of IGH (10 of 12). In 10 cases, Myc protein encoded by the fusion genes demonstrated mutations and/or deletions. Six cases had additional molecular lesions in BCL-2 or BCL-6 and/or p53 genes. The age range of the 12 patients was 44 to 86 years, with a median age of 65.5 years. Five patients had stage I/II disease, and seven had stage III/IV disease. Lactate dehydrogenase was elevated in nine of 11 subjects. Seven showed involvement of the gastrointestinal tract. All patients were treated by surgery and/or chemoradiotherapy; six died of the disease within 1 year, resulting in the poorest 1- and 2-year survival rates among DLCL subgroups. CONCLUSION The c-MYC/IGH fusion gene of DLCL is identical to that of the sporadic type of BL (sBL). DLCL with c-MYC/IGH shares clinical features with sBL but is characterized further by an older age distribution.

Abstract
t(9;14)(p13;q32) is a rare but recurring translocation found in a subset of B-cell non-Hodgkin's lymphoma (B-NHL). These lymphomas share clinical features with chronic lymphocytic leukemia and are further characterized by plasmacytoid differentiation of lymphoma cells. Molecular cloning of t(9;14)(p13;q32) revealed juxtaposition of the PAX5 to the immunoglobulin heavy chain gene (IGH), although breakpoints on both genes were variable. The PAX5 gene encodes the BSAP (B-cell-specific activator protein) transcription factor, which is expressed throughout the process of B-cell development except in terminally differentiated plasma cells. t(9;14)(p13;q32) consistently leaves the PAX5 coding region intact, most likely resulting in deregulated expression of the gene product due to the proximity of IGH. The majority cases of B-cell tumors expressed considerable levels of PAX5/BSAP irrespective of whether they exhibited t(9;14)(p13;q32), suggesting that quantitative differences in expression level alone may not account for the development of this particular subtype of B-NHL.

Abstract
A 32-year-old male dialysis patient with lupus nephritis was admitted because of shunt obstruction. The arteriovenous fistula was reconstructed, but obstruction recurred twice within several hours after surgery. A high blood level of anticardiolipin beta2-glycoprotein I antibody suggested that shunt obstruction was caused by a thrombotic tendency related to the antiphospholipid antibody syndrome. Accordingly, for the third shunt procedure, antiplatelet therapy (which had been commenced for systemic lupus erythematosus) was combined with dalteparin sodium from before surgery and warfarin was added postoperatively. This regimen prevented shunt obstruction. In conclusion, hemodialysis patients who suffer repeated shunt obstruction should be examined for antiphospholipid antibody syndrome.

Abstract
BACKGROUND Lipid abnormalities are frequently found in end-stage renal disease (ESRD), and abnormal lipid metabolism may contribute to the progression of renal disease. Previous investigators have reported that apolipoprotein E (apoE) has an important role in lipoprotein metabolism and that the process of lipoprotein catabolism varies according to the apoE phenotype. In addition, the relative frequency of the apoE alleles is different among the races. In this study, we investigated the allele frequency of apoE phenotypes and evaluated the impact of apoE polymorphism on lipid profile in Japanese patients with renal disease. METHODS ApoE phenotypes were determined using isoelectric focusing and Western blotting in 592 Japanese patients with renal disease [86 out of 107 patients with glomerulonephritis had proteinuria of not less than 0.25 g per 24 hr and 485 with ESRD; 448 were on hemodialysis (HD), and 37 were on continuous ambulatory peritoneal dialysis (CAPD)]. The allele frequency and apoE phenotype distribution were estimated by the gene-counting method. Serum lipid parameters related to lipid metabolism were measured after at least a 12-hour fast. RESULTS The allele frequency of the three major apoE phenotypes (apoE2, apoE3, and apoE4) in 107 glomerulonephritis patients (epsilon 2; 0.037, epsilon 3; 0.860, epsilon 4; 0.103) was almost identical to that in the normal control population (epsilon 2; 0.036, epsilon 3; 0.848, epsilon 4; 0.115). However, 86 glomerulonephritis patients with proteinuria had higher allele frequency of apoE2 (epsilon 2; 0.052, P < 0.01) and apoE4 (epsilon 4; 0.140, P < 0.001) and lower allele frequency of apoE3 (epsilon 3; 0.808, P < 0.001) than the controls. Furthermore, ESRD patients had higher allele frequency of apoE2 (epsilon 2; 0.058, P < 0.01) and lower allele frequency of apoE4 (epsilon 4; 0.091, P < 0.05) than the controls. Higher prevalence of nephrotic syndrome was found in proteinuric glomerulonephritis patients with apoE2. The impact of apoE polymorphism on serum lipid profile in patients with glomerulonephritis, HD, and CAPD was different from that generally expected. CONCLUSIONS The higher frequency of apoE2 in ESRD patients suggests that apoE2 is a possible genetic predisposition to ESRD in a Japanese population. The impact of apoE2 and apoE4 on lipid profile in patients with renal disease was unique and different from that in the normal population.

Abstract
Tissue factor and tissue factor pathway inhibitor are important in extrinsic coagulation. We investigated their clinical significance in hemodialysis patients. We took blood samples, prior to initiation of routine hemodialysis, from 73 patients on hemodialysis (35 men and 38 women aged 56.1+/-11.7 years on dialysis for 82.1+/-61.0 months), and determined tissue factor and tissue factor pathway inhibitor levels by ELISA. In the patients the tissue factor level was 704.5+/-141.6 pg/ml and the tissue factor pathway inhibitor level was 44.5+/-23.3 ng/ml; both values were significantly higher than in normal controls (192.7+/-36.6 pg/ml and 18.6+/-5.7 ng/ml, respectively). In patients with shunt obstruction, tissue factor pathway inhibitor levels were significantly higher than in those without it. Therefore, the tissue factor pathway inhibitor level may be a marker of shunt obstruction.

Abstract
Protection of hosts against tuberculosis depends on expression of cellular immunity. To express cellular immunity, interleukin 12 (IL-12) has been shown to play an important role. Although Mycobacterium tuberculosis is known to induce IL-12 from macrophages (M phi s), the mechanism for the induction is still unclear. To understand the mechanisms of IL-12 induction from M phi s by M. tuberculosis, the IL -12-inducing ability of substances derived from M. tuberculosis was investigated in vitro. Production of IL-12 in culture medium of M phi s was measured by ELISA system using specific antibodies. Live M. tuberculosis H37Rv induced slightly higher IL-12 production than live M. tuberculosis H37Ra upon stimulation of human or mouse alveolar macrophages (hAM phi s or mAM phi s). Heat-killed M. tuberculosis failed to induce IL-12 production of alveolar macrophages (AM phi). The responses of hAM phi s and mAM phi s to M. tuberculosis were remarkably different. mAM phi s produced five times larger amount of IL-12, compared with that from hAM phi s. Human peripheral blood mononuclear cells (PBMC) obtained by the density gradient centrifugation were also used for induction of IL-12 production. Although production levels of IL-12 from PBMC stimulated with M. tuberculosis were below the detectable level, addition of interferon-gamma (IFN-gamma) or neutralizing antibody against IL-10 augmented the production of IL-12 from PBMC, suggesting that IFN-gamma and IL-10 regulate the production of IL-12 from M phi positively and negatively, respectively. To characterize the physicochemical properties of IL-12-inducing molecules, M. tuberculosis H37Rv was disrupted by pressing with 1,000 bar and centrifuged and separated into cytosol and cell wall fraction. The culture filtrate was also examined on IL-12-inducing activity. Among the three subjects examined, cytosol was found to induce the highest production of IL-12 from mAM phi s 1 day after the stimulation. Addition of IFN-gamma to the cytosol fraction markedly increased the production of IL-12 from mAM phi s. The molecular weight of IL-12-inducing substance was shown to be more than 30kDa by fractionating with molecular filters. Treatment of 30kDa-fraction with IL-12-inducing activity by proteinase K completely abolished the activity. Furthermore, approximately 90% of IL-12-inducing activity of 30kDa-fraction was lost by proteinase K treatment even in the presence of IFN-gamma. These results indicate that the major component of IL-12-inducing activity is a protein. The identification of this IL-12-inducing active substance may provide a new therapeutic tool for tuberculosis.

Abstract
The PAX5 gene encodes the BSAP (B-cell-specific activator protein) which is a key regulator of B-cell development and differentiation. A recurring translocation t(9;14)(p13;q32) in non-Hodgkin's lymphoma moves the PAX5 on 9p13 within close proximity of the immunoglobulin heavy chain gene (IGH). KIS-1 cell line was established from a patient with diffuse large cell lymphoma of B-cell type carrying t(9;14). We analysed PAX5/BSAP expression by Northern and Western blotting in a panel of haematological tumour cell lines with other chromosome abnormalities in comparison with that of KIS-1. PAX5 mRNA and BSAP expression were detected in all B-cell lines tested, and the high level in KIS-1 was confirmed. However, a diffuse large B-cell lymphoma cell line and an acute B-lymphoid/myeloid leukaemia cell line expressed the PAX5/BSAP at levels comparable with KIS-1. PAX5 transcripts were readily detectable in clinical materials with a wide variety of B-cell neoplasms by reverse transcriptase-mediated polymerase chain reaction (PCR). Thus, PAX5/BSAP activation in haematological tumour cells is not necessarily associated with t(9;14). Although binding sites for BSAP have been identified in the promoters of CD19, this study failed to find clear correlation between the level of PAX5/BSAP expression and that of CD19. In contrast to KIS-1 in which the E mu enhancer of IGH was juxtaposed to PAX5, cloning of t(9; 14) from another case by long-distance PCR revealed that the PAX5 promoter was linked to a Cgamma constant region in divergent orientation, suggesting that the mechanism of PAX5 activation through recombination with IGH varies among individual cases. Breakpoints on 9p13 of the two translocations were clustered upstream of PAX5, leaving the PAX5 coding region intact.

Abstract
This report showed the comparative study of the rheumatic fever and rheumatic heart disease in Japan and Thailand. At first, there is remarkable difference about the incidence of the rheumatic heart disease. The incidence of the rheumatic heart disease in Thailand was one hundred times that in Japan. Secondly, there is particular difference about the course of mitral stenosis in childhood. In Japan common pattern of rheumatic heart disease was slight mitral insufficiency and mitral stenosis was seldom. In Thailand mitral stenosis was observed in 5% on rheumatic heart disease, and mitral stenosis developed early following an attack of rheumatic fever. These differences were supposed due to the socio-economic state in each country.
